Job description
Job Overview
As a Glove & Barrier Line Mechanic, your primary responsibility is to construct, maintain, and service overhead electrical lines and related equipment safely and efficiently, meeting customer and network standards. You will develop work plans, operate electrical equipment on networks up to 33kV, overhaul pole hardware on networks up to 110kV, and handle installation and replacement of pole structures and conductors.

About the Employer
Northpower operates electricity and fibre networks serving over 60,000 customers in Whangārei and Kaipara regions, alongside running one of the country’s largest multi-utility contracting firms. Their activities cover electricity, fibre, renewables, transmission, and energy services, supported by a workforce of more than 1,400 across 16 locations. The company is deeply rooted regionally while maintaining national reach, focusing on infrastructure essential for communities and critical national services.
